The Los Angeles Clippers pulled off some pretty impressive wheeling and dealing this weekend. They were able to secure star player Paul George and sign NBA Finals MVP Kawhi Leonard. (See Odds of where Leonard would sign here)
These moves were able to shoot the Clippers past the Lakers into the number one favored spot. The Lakers, as you probably know, already have Lebron James and were able to add Anthony Davis to the mix a few weeks ago. It would really have taken them signing Leonard or Kevin Durant to put them way over the top as favorites to win it all.
Now there is true parody among the very top ranks of NBA teams. Four teams are less than +1000 (10/1) to win it all. All four have a great shot at winning the title. For the first time in about four or five years, the Golden State Warriors are on the outside looking in. They are the fifth highest odds at +1400.
Some other teams made some great moves and were able to improve their overall chances to win. The Miami Heat added Jimmy Butler and have drafted some good young talent. The New Orleans Pelicans traded away veterans and picked up a slew of young players. These two teams wil be near the top of the odds in the very not-too-distant-future.

Odds to Win the NBA Championship
Team | Odds |
---|---|
Los Angeles Clippers | +300 |
Los Angeles Lakers | +400 |
Milwaukee Bucks | +500 |
Philadelphia 76ers | +800 |
Golden State Warriors | +1400 |
Houston Rockets | +1400 |
Denver Nuggets | +1600 |
Utah Jazz | +1600 |
Boston Celtics | +2000 |
Brooklyn Nets | +2000 |
Toronto Raptors | +2000 |
Indiana Pacers | +3300 |
Dallas Mavericks | +4000 |
Portland Trail Blazers | +4000 |
Oklahoma City Thunder | +5000 |
Miami Heat | +6600 |
New Orleans Pelicans | +6600 |
San Antonio Spurs | +6600 |
New York Knicks | +10000 |
Orlando Magic | +10000 |
Atlanta Hawks | +12500 |
Charlotte Hornets | +15000 |
Chicago Bulls | +15000 |
Cleveland Cavaliers | +15000 |
Detroit Pistons | +15000 |
Memphis Grizzlies | +15000 |
Minnesota Timberwolves | +15000 |
Sacramento Kings | +15000 |
Washington Wizards | +15000 |
Phoenix Suns | +25000 |
